Hemerocallis Scarlet Orbit is a reblooming variety and is one of the most beautiful varieties available, it flowers with stunning scarlet blooms with deep yellow centres and is slighty fragrant. Hemerocallis can also be used for naturalising.

How to take care of Hemerocallis daylily Scarlet Orbit
Before planting soak the bare roots for 12-18 hours (do not exceed 24 hours). Plant in full sun or part shade in moist soil (they like best moist conditions but will tolerate dryer soils). Prepare the planting area by digging a hole larger than the root ball, plant at a depth of (10cm) 4" and space (20-30cm) 8-12" apart. Spread the roots out. Plant so that the crown is level with the surface of the soil. Apply some organic fertiliser on top of the soil. Remove withered flower heads regularly. A good mulch of wood chips or bark will help to preserve the moisture in the summer. Divide if necessary every 3 - 4 years and replant.
